| StringType AddQuoteForArg(const StringType& arg) {
 | |
|   // We follow the quoting rules of CommandLineToArgvW.
 | |
|   // http://msdn.microsoft.com/en-us/library/17w5ykft.aspx
 | |
|   std::wstring quotable_chars(L" \\\"");
 | |
|   if (arg.find_first_of(quotable_chars) == std::wstring::npos) {
 | |
|     // No quoting necessary.
 | |
|     return arg;
 | |
|   }
 | |
| 
 | |
|   std::wstring out;
 | |
|   out.push_back(L'"');
 | |
|   for (size_t i = 0; i < arg.size(); ++i) {
 | |
|     if (arg[i] == '\\') {
 | |
|       // Find the extent of this run of backslashes.
 | |
|       size_t start = i, end = start + 1;
 | |
|       for (; end < arg.size() && arg[end] == '\\'; ++end) {
 | |
|       }
 | |
|       size_t backslash_count = end - start;
 | |
| 
 | |
|       // Backslashes are escapes only if the run is followed by a double quote.
 | |
|       // Since we also will end the string with a double quote, we escape for
 | |
|       // either a double quote or the end of the string.
 | |
|       if (end == arg.size() || arg[end] == '"') {
 | |
|         // To quote, we need to output 2x as many backslashes.
 | |
|         backslash_count *= 2;
 | |
|       }
 | |
|       for (size_t j = 0; j < backslash_count; ++j)
 | |
|         out.push_back('\\');
 | |
| 
 | |
|       // Advance i to one before the end to balance i++ in loop.
 | |
|       i = end - 1;
 | |
|     } else if (arg[i] == '"') {
 | |
|       out.push_back('\\');
 | |
|       out.push_back('"');
 | |
|     } else {
 | |
|       out.push_back(arg[i]);
 | |
|     }
 | |
|   }
 | |
|   out.push_back('"');
 | |
| 
 | |
|   return out;
 | |
| }
